A bill to be entitled 1 
An act relating to tampering with an electronic 2 
monitoring device; amending s. 843.23, F.S.; 3 
reclassifying the offense of tampering with an 4 
electronic monitoring device to provide graduated 5 
penalties; requiring termination of pretrial release 6 
of a person who tampers with such a device while on 7 
pretrial release; providing an effective date. 8 
 9 
Be It Enacted by the Legislature of the State of Florida: 10 
 11 
 Section 1.  Section 843.23, Florida Statutes, is amended to 12 
read: 13 
 843.23  Tampering with an electronic monitoring device. — 14 
 (1)  As used in this section, the term "electronic 15 
monitoring device" includes any device that is used to track the 16 
location of a person. 17 
 (2)  It is unlawful for a person to intentionally and 18 
without authority: 19 
 (a)  Remove, destroy, alter, tamper with, damage, or 20 
circumvent the operation of an electronic monitoring device that 21 
must be worn or used by that person or another person pursuant 22 
to a court order or pursuant to an order by the Florida 23 
Commission on Offender Review; or 24 
 (b)  Request, authorize, or solicit a person to remove, 25

destroy, alter, tamper with, damage, or circumvent the operation 26 
of an electronic monitoring device required t o be worn or used 27 
pursuant to a court order or pursuant to an order by the Florida 28 
Commission on Offender Review. 29 
 (3)  A person who violates this section commits a :  30 
 (a) Felony of the third degree, punishable as provided in 31 
s. 775.082, s. 775.083, or s. 775.084, if the person is charged 32 
with or serving a sentence for a misdemeanor . 33 
 (b)  Felony of the second degree, punishable as provided in 34 
s. 775.082, s. 775.083, or s. 775.084, if the person is charged 35 
with or serving a sentence for a third degree felo ny. 36 
 (c)  Felony of the first degree, punishable as provided in 37 
s. 775.082, s. 775.083, or s. 775.084, if the person is charged 38 
with or serving a sentence for a second degree felony. 39 
 (d)  Felony of the first degree, punishable by a term of 40 
years not exceeding life or as provided in s. 775.082, s. 41 
775.083, or s. 775.084, if the person is charged with or serving 42 
a sentence for a first degree felony or a first degree felony 43 
punishable by a term of years not exceeding life. 44 
 (e)  Life felony, punishable as pro vided in s. 775.082, s. 45 
775.083, or s. 775.084, if the person is charged with or serving 46 
a sentence for a life or capital felony. 47 
 (4)  A person on pretrial release who commits a violation 48 
of this section shall have his or her pretrial release 49 
terminated and shall no longer be eligible for pretrial release 50

for the offenses for which he or she was on release. 51 
 Section 2. This act shall take effect October 1, 2025. 52
